How To Choose The Best Women’s Water Shoes

The right water shoe depends on your primary activity—walking on sharp rocks, lounging at a pool, or hiking a stream bed. Focus on outsole rigidity, drainage speed, and how the shoe handles sandy conditions.

Outsole & Traction

A rubber outsole with multi-directional lugs is essential for wet rocks and boat decks. Barefoot-style shoes with thin, flat soles work fine on sand but offer no protection against sharp stones. Look for razor-cut channels or siping—slits in the rubber that improve grip on slippery surfaces.

Drainage & Drying

Mesh uppers and perforated drainage ports flush water out with every step. Avoid neoprene-only designs if you need shoes that dry overnight, as neoprene traps moisture. Shoes with a dedicated drainage system—like holes in the midsole—are ideal for all-day wear in and out of the water.

Fit & Volume

Water shoes should fit snug without pinching—a loose heel invites blisters. Many models run large or small, so check reviews for sizing specifics. A stretchy upper or cinch cord helps secure narrow feet, while a wide toe box is critical for zero-drop barefoot styles to prevent toe cramping during long walks.

Can I wear water shoes for hiking on dry trails?
Shoes with a thick rubber outsole and arch support—like the ALEADER—can handle dry trail miles comfortably. Barefoot-style aqua socks with thin soles provide minimal protection against sharp rocks and are not recommended for rocky or root-covered trails.
How do I remove sand and odor from water shoes?
Rinse with fresh water immediately after use to dislodge sand. Machine-washable models (like the WateLves barefoot shoes) can be washed on a gentle cycle with mild detergent. Air dry away from direct sunlight. For stubborn odors, soak in a vinegar-water solution (1:4 ratio) for 30 minutes before washing.
